Puerto Ayacucho vs Mkambo Climate & Distance Between

Gabon flag
  • The distance between Puerto Ayacucho, Venezuela and Mkambo, Gabon is approximately 9,049 km or 5,623 mi.
  • To reach Puerto Ayacucho in this distance one would set out from Mkambo bearing 275.5° or W and follow the great circles arc to approach Puerto Ayacucho bearing 269.8° or W .
  • Puerto Ayacucho has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am) whereas Mkambo has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ry summers (As).
  • Puerto Ayacucho is in or near the tropical moist forest biome whereas Mkambo is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 2.8 °C (5°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.6 °C (1.1°F) more in Puerto Ayacucho.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 685.2 mm (27 in) more which is equivalent to 685.2 l/m² (16.82 US gal/ft²) or 6,852,000 l/ha (732,524 US gal/ac) more. About 1 3/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 0.3° lower in Puerto Ayacucho than in Mkambo.
  • Relative humidity levels are 5.8%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 1.4°C (2.5°F) higher.
